Feature Request: Orthogonal Polyline Drawing in CloudCompare
Dear CloudCompare Developers,
Please add a feature to draw polylines with precise 90° or 180° constraints. Suggested methods:
Shift key snapping – Holding Shift while drawing to lock the line to 90° or 180°.
Numeric input – Allow users to enter exact X, Y, Z coordinates or angles.

Ok, sadly it's not possible, and I am not sure Trace Polyline is meant to be used like that (it normally 'snaps' the polyline vertices to an existing point of the cloud).
This looks like a different tool. But of course, anyone motivated can implement such a tool in CloudCompare.
